Patrick Vieira praises Chelsea loan players after Crystal Palace beat Spurs

Gilabola.com – Patrick Vieira praised Chelsea loanee Conor Gallagher after his impressive display in Crystal Palace’s 3-0 win over Tottenham Hotspur.

Crystal Palace finally picked up their first Premier League win and they did it in impressive fashion, beating leaders Tottenham Hotspur 3-0 at Selhurst Park on Saturday (11/9) evening CEST.

Advantages of playing against 10 Spurs players after Japhet Tanganga’s red card was used The Eagles to then storm Hugo Lloris’s goal with three consecutive goals through Wilfried Zaha and Odsonne Edouard’s brace.

While Odsonne Edouard made headlines on his debut with both goals, including a goal 29 seconds after he came off the bench, it was Chelsea loan midfielder Conor Gallagher who earned praise from his manager, Patrick Vieira.

“Conor loves football,” he said. “He has a lot of energy and he would do well under any manager because of the passion he has for football. The energy he brings to the team is fantastic.”

Conor Gallagher also played a part in Crystal Palace’s convincing win as he provided the assist for his side’s third goal by setting up Odsonne Edouard and working tirelessly at the heart of his side’s midfield.

The 21-year-old’s display was a fine follow-up to his previous superb form against West Ham United when he scored twice to help his side to a 2-2 draw against David Moyes’ men.

While admitting that managing in the Premier League is a very tough and challenging job, Crystal Palace boss and Arsenal legend Patrick Vieira insists he really enjoys his job.

“It will be a challenge. The Premier League is really challenging,” he added. “Since I’ve been here, I’ve been surrounded by people who have experience in the Premier League and are lovely people. I have excellent staff around me. We won’t get carried away because there’s still a lot of work to do today.”
